The waveform preview in Clipforge renders from a downsampled peak file rather than the raw audio, generated at upload time by the Brindle worker pool. This keeps scrubbing responsive even on hour-long sessions, at the cost of a few seconds of preprocessing. For the release, we froze the downsampling parameters after testing against Orla's podcast corpus — changing them invalidates every cached peak file. The shipped constants are these.

limits module of fafog-tawef:
CAPS = {
    "belath": 369,
    "queneth": 818,
    "ralwyn": 169,
    "goriel": 1004,
    "novvan": 808,
}

Subject: Export retry cut-over — done!

Hi! Welcome aboard — quick recap since you'll be touching this next week. We finished the cut-over of the Ledgerline export pipeline last night. Failed exports now go to a retry queue instead of dying silently, with exponential backoff capped at six attempts. Old stuck jobs were replayed; everything cleared by this morning. Marisol double-checked the dead-letter handling, so you can trust what's in the dashboards. For local testing, these are the config values the retry worker expects.

config for kahag-tafop:
WENWYN_PIN=7412
WENWYN_TENANT=fenion
WENWYN_METRICS_HOST=metrics.wenwyn.zemvarnet.local
WENWYN_SEAL=seal_cafee3b9
WENWYN_STANDBY_TEAM=praox

Handover: Consent Banner Rollout (Marrowlight)

For security review. Banner at 40% rollout, gated by flag cb-stage2. Consent records write to the Ledgable store, retention 13 months. Known gap: prefs cache not purged on withdrawal — fix queued. No third-party scripts load pre-consent; verified via the Quillscan audit. Remaining risk: legacy mobile clients ignore the flag, patch ships next sprint. Audit log access requires the sealed credential set; to unseal it, use the recovery passphrase provided immediately below.

vault phrase of hawep-kagag = quenox-aldath-zordor-fraael-fenwyn-raldor